Kyrgyzstan’s border guard tonight spoke of “heavy fighting” with neighboring Tajikistan, claiming that additional Tajik forces and weapons had moved to the border of the two central Asian countries.
In its statement, the border guard says that its forces are still repelling Tajik attacks. The two countries blame each other over who started the clashes in a disputed region.

Earlier today, the presidents of the two countries, Kyrgyz Sadir Japarov and Tajik Emomali Rahmon, had ordered their troops to “withdraw” from the border area. It was also announced that a ceasefire had been agreed.
The border between Tajikistan and Kyrgyzstan is regularly the scene of deadly clashes. Almost half of the 970km border is disputed and progress on demarcation has been very slow in recent years. 2021 saw unprecedented clashes between the two sides, killing at least 50 people and fueling fears of an escalation of the conflict.
